Re: Gazillions of red mite!!well, this shop sells Poultry shield as Red Mite control. In some ways, even plain old detergent would probably be just as effective as the mode of control is described:
and with it being a solution, it will get into any small cracks where mite are hiding. The Nettex Total MIte Kill has the active ingredient permethrin which is an insecticide (watch out for cats as it is highly poisonous to them) so I suppose it is probably more effective. Re: Gazillions of red mite!!Urgh! Revolting little devils!
We found red mite a few times in our plastic coop. We would drag it out of the run and onto the patio, douse it in a variety of chemicals (Poultry Shield, Jeyes Fluid), hose it down really well and leave to dry. Then we mixed diatom powder with a little water to make a paste and painted the inside of the coop, paying particular attention to the joints and ends of perches. This would normally get rid of them until the following summer. Lucy x

3 children, 3 grandchildren, 3 chooks, 3 fish, a shrimp that thinks its a prawn and a dappy dog. http://www.acountrygrandma.blogspot.com Re: Gazillions of red mite!!My method of dealing with red mite is as follows; dismantle as much of the house as possible and seal all construction joints with silicone sealer. This reduces the hiding areas for mites. For treatment of mite infestation I first thoroughly clean out the house then spray with Smite. You will see mites emerge from their hiding places, next I use a gas flame torch and I incinerate them passing the flame over all likely areas, ( don't linger too long with the flame you don't want to burn the house down), you can hear them crackle quite satisfactorily . After I am sure that all mites have been torched I retreat with Smite and dust down with diatom powder.
The advantage of using the flame is that it kills the eggs as well as the mites. Dont forget to repeat at regular intervals, and keep the flame moving. Re: Gazillions of red mite!!Thank you, I'm sure your suggestion will be very helpful to a lot of people
